Two New Cordless Tools From Makita
Makita U.S.A. has released two new tools on its XGT 40-volt battery platform, a 6” random orbit sander and a plunge router.

The sander, model GOB01, “delivers up to 40 percent more power than an equivalent pneumatic sander but without the hassles of a cord or hose. It features variable speed control, a swirl free finish, and it was engineered to have an ultra-low profile with superior ergonomics,” the company explained in a statement.
The plunge router, model GPR01, "delivers the power of a 2-1/4-hp corded router, with up to 30 percent less weight when compared to corded. It features variable speed control, up to 2-3/8" plunge capacity, and soft start feature that allows for smoother start-ups and better accuracy.”
